Jake Browning vs Jalen Hurts: The Full Breakdown

Jalen Hurts and Jake Browning are at different tiers heading into 2026. The Philadelphia Eagles quarterback averaged 18.8 PPG in 2025, a full 7.5 points per game ahead of Jake Browning's 11.3 with the Tampa Bay Buccaneers. That kind of gap doesn't close on matchup alone.

That 7.5-point weekly advantage for Jalen Hurts is meaningful but not automatic. Fantasy football is a week-to-week sport, and the answer to "who should I start" often changes based on opponent, recent form, and game environment. Season averages set the baseline; weekly context makes the call.

Jalen Hurts offers meaningful rushing upside with 421 yards on the ground in 2025, which separates his floor from a pocket passer like Jake Browning (771 passing yards, 6 touchdowns). In games where the passing matchup looks ugly, that rushing production can be the entire difference on a start/sit call.
